A masterfully crafted mystical thriller based on Ira Levin's novel, which dispenses with cheap, extraneous effects and is built almost entirely on the growing psychological stress of the main character (Mia Farrow), who discovers more and more evidence that her husband sacrificed their future children for the sake of his acting career. And a couple of cute old neighbors are priests of some satanic cult. Ruth Gordon won an Oscar for supporting actress
